The Apple TV Plus Android app recently got its first major update.
The long-awaited Apple streaming app finally came to Android devices back in February and has just recently received its version 1.1 update (April 7).
This update brings several new features (h/t 9to5Google), which should make choosing what to watch — and keeping track of everything that happens in your favorite show — that little bit easier.
Here's a quick rundown of all the new features that came to the Android app.
What's new on the Apple TV Plus Android app?
The first is the addition of auto-playing preview clips that appear in the app's main carousel.
Muted by default, this essentially means you can check out all the best Apple TV Plus shows and decide whether to add them to your Up Next queue or scroll past.
The other new arrival is the addition of new Automatic subtitle controls. There are two options to choose from: "Show when Muted" and "Show on Skip Back".

"Show when Muted", unsurprisingly, switches subtitles on when you have the volume turned down.
"Show on Skip Back", meanwhile, temporarily forces subtitles on when you skip back in an episode or movie for up to 30 seconds.
It should help you stay up to speed with what's going on if you're ever distracted mid-viewing or struggling to wrap your head around what's happening in "Severance".
Finally, the Apple TV Plus Android app now has a new Auto-Play setting, "Play a Recommendation".
As the name suggests, Apple TV Plus will automatically queue up some new content at the end of a movie or show. It's enabled by default but, like the other additions, can be toggled off in your settings.
They're not revolutionary upgrades, but they're handy additions that improve the viewing experience of one of the very best streaming services on the market.
